Over the past decade, the online casino industry has witnessed unprecedented growth, driven by technological innovation, changing consumer preferences, and regulatory developments across global markets. While *classic* fruit machines once dominated gaming floors, the modern digital slot industry has metamorphosed into a multi-billion-pound sector with dynamic gameplay, immersive themes, and advanced features that appeal to both seasoned players and newcomers alike.
Recent reports from H2 Gambling Capital estimate the global online gambling market to be worth over £55 billion in 2023, with digital slots accounting for approximately 70% of this revenue. This dominance is underpinned by several factors, including innovative game design, mobile accessibility, and increasingly sophisticated player engagement tools.

At the heart of this transformation is a focus on immersive narratives coupled with advanced mechanics that sustain player interest. For example, features like cascading reels, multi-layer bonus rounds, and dynamic jackpots create an ecosystem where every spin can lead to increased wins or entertainment milestones. This enhances the perceived value and keeps players engaged longer.
Furthermore, the integration of aug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) is beginning to influence online slot design, offering more tactile and immersive experiences. While still in early adoption phases, these technologies promise to redefine player expectations and elevate digital casino environments.
An essential aspect of the industry’s evolution is regulatory oversight, which balances innovation with consumer protection. Reputable operators now adhere to strict licensing regimes, ensuring fairness and security. As part of this landscape, understanding the technical and fair-play features of online offerings becomes crucial for both operators and players.
One noteworthy development is the use of third-party audits and certifications, which verify the fairness of game outcomes and RNG (Random Number Generator) integrity. For players seeking trustworthy platforms, detailed disclosures of these certifications contribute to a more confident gaming experience.
